Ubuntu 16.10 Free Culture Showcase – Call for wallpapers

It’s time once again for the Ubuntu Free Culture Showcase!

The Ubuntu Free Culture Showcase is a way to celebrate the Free Culture movement, where talented artists across the globe create media and release it under licenses that encourage sharing and adaptation. We’re looking for content which shows off the skill and talent of these amazing artists and will greet Ubuntu 16.10 users.

More information about the Free Culture Showcase is available at https://wiki.ubuntu.com/UbuntuFreeCultureShowcase

This cycle, we’re looking for beautiful wallpaper images that will literally set the backdrop for new users as they experience Ubuntu 16.10 for the first time. Submissions will be handled via Flickr at https://www.flickr.com/groups/ubuntu-fcs-1610/
